Translingual

Han character

(radical 64 +11, 14 strokes, cangjie input 手廿日大 (QTAK), four-corner 54034, composition)

  1. gently touch with hand
  2. caress

Chinese

simp. and trad.

Etymology

Note: This character is used as a substitute for Min Nan mo͘, which may be etymologically unrelated.

Pronunciation


Verb

  1. to touch; to feel (with the hand); to caress
  2. to fish for; to fumble; to grope for
  3. to feel out; to sound out
